| Plot |
| Joe Kingman (Dwayne Johnson aka The Rock) is a highly successful football star, he is living a life of fame and fortune. What isn't in his game plan is an eight year old daughter Peyton (Madison Pettis), who he was unaware, but arrives on the scene to throw a wrench in his life. Since he has never known parenthood, and his life is parties and football, he is taken aback. His agent Stella (Kyra Sedgwick) seems even worse then Joe, not having even an inkling of how to parent a child. Meanwhile, Peyton hopes to that Joe will become involved with her ballet teacher Monica Vasquez (Roselyn Sanchez). Through Joe's efforts to come to grips with having a daughter, and how to make her fit in his Game Plan, he learns a great deal about what is important in life. |
